3D Face Processing: Modeling, Analysis and Synthesis: The International Series in Video Computing, cartea 8
Autor Zhen Wen, Thomas S. Huangen Limba Engleză Paperback – 2 dec 2010
3D Face Processing: Modeling, Analysis and Synthesis will interest those working in face processing for intelligent human computer interaction and video surveillance. It contains a comprehensive survey on existing face processing techniques, which can serve as a reference for students and researchers. It also covers in-depth discussion on face motion analysis and synthesis algorithms, which will benefit more advanced graduate students and researchers.

3D Face Modeling.- Learning Geometric 3D Facial Motion Model.- Geometric Model-Based 3D Face Tracking.- Geometric Facial Motion Synthesis.- Flexible Appearance Model.- Facial Motion Analysis Using Flexible Appearance Model.- Face Appearance Synthesis Using Flexible Appearance Model.- Application Examples of the Face Processing Framework.- Conclusion and Future Work.
